Design Manager
Job Summary
The purpose of the Design Manager position is to manage the design department at SFS location or district, including adhering to SFS's quality design procedures and work instructions.
About the role
Manage the design department at SFS location or district, ensuring adherence to SFS's quality design procedures and work instructions.
Responsibilities
- Strong working knowledge of fire sprinkler codes.
- NICET III or NICET IV preferred. Equivalent experience will be considered if pursuing NICET education.
- Using SFS' Design Review Form, reviews and verifies designs and calculations prior to submittal.
- Assigns projects to designers based on workload demand and maintains design calendar.
- Ensures field checks are completed and projects are listed for materials accurately and on time.
- Participates in design kick-off, WPR meetings.
- In conjunction with the SFS technology manager, maintain design systems and software.
- Helps coordinate material delivery to job sites.
- Affords assistance to sales/estimating personnel in estimating design hours for bids.
- Affords assistance to design personnel in preparing for NICET tests and correspondence courses.
- Trains designers and design trainees on all applicable aspects of fire protection design.
- Maintains design department supplies.
- Designs automatic sprinkler systems including fire pumps, tanks, wet, dry, pre-action, and deluge systems using working knowledge of fire sprinkler codes.
- Communicates with internal and external customers in a professional manner.
- Reviews all design employees per company policy.
- Understands and follows SFS's Safety program, SDS book, Hazardous communication program, policies and procedures.
Qualifications
- Education, Training, Certifications: HS Diploma or equivalent required. NICET II or NICET III and/or state required certification required.
- Experience, Knowledge, Skill Requirements: 10 years’ experience as sprinkler designer, required. Construction experience, preferred. Mechanical aptitude, preferred. Basic and advanced math skills, required. Communication Skills: Must have the ability to effectively read, write and communicate in English with employees and customers. Systems and Software Skills: Ability to operate a computer, use Microsoft Office required. Familiarity with HydraCad and/or other CAD software, preferred.
- Other Qualifications: Valid driver’s license with acceptable driving record required. Must be able to comply with SFS’s Drug and Alcohol policy and Background screening requirements, which may also include customer specific requirements based on contractual agreement.
